Core Dental Glenferrie, opening June 2026 at 827 Glenferrie Rd, Hawthorn VIC 3122, will provide wisdom tooth assessment and removal for patients across Hawthorn, Kew, Camberwell, and the surrounding inner east.\n\n## About Wisdom Teeth\n\nWisdom teeth - the third molars - typically emerge between ages 17 and 25. In many people, there is insufficient space in the jaw to accommodate them properly. The result is often impaction, crowding, or partial eruption that creates ongoing dental problems.\n\nCommon issues caused by wisdom teeth:\n- **Impaction** - the tooth becomes trapped beneath the gum or against the neighbouring tooth\n- **Pericoronitis** - infection under the gum flap around a partially erupted tooth\n- **Decay** - wisdom teeth are difficult to clean effectively due to their position\n- **Crowding** - pressure on adjacent teeth can cause misalignment\n- **Cysts** - fluid-filled sacs can form around impacted wisdom teeth\n\n**Recommended:** Wisdom tooth screening before age 25, when root development is incomplete and removal is typically simpler.\n\n## Assessment at Core Dental Glenferrie\n\nYour assessment will include digital X-rays and/or an OPG (panoramic X-ray) to map the position, root formation, and proximity to the inferior alveolar nerve. Your dentist will discuss all options clearly, including monitoring (if removal is not yet warranted) and the appropriate removal approach.\n\n## Removal Options\n\n### In-Chair Removal (Local Anaesthetic)\nStraightforward or partially erupted wisdom teeth are often removed in the dental chair under local anaesthetic. Nitrous oxide (happy gas) is available for anxious patients.\n\n### Surgical Removal (General Anaesthetic)\nDeeply impacted or complex cases are best managed by an oral and maxillofacial surgeon under general anaesthetic. Medicare rebates may apply.\n\n## Recovery Tips\n\n- No smoking for at least 72 hours (dry socket prevention)\n- No straws for 48 hours\n- Soft diet for several days\n- Saltwater rinses after 24 hours\n- Ice packs for swelling in the first day\n\nContact us immediately if you develop worsening pain 2-3 days post-extraction (possible dry socket).\n\n## Specialist Referrals - Collins Street Specialist Centre\n\nFor complex wisdom tooth cases requiring specialist oral and maxillofacial surgical expertise, Core Dental Glenferrie patients can be referred to the Collins Street Specialist Centre within Smile Solutions at 220 Collins Street, Melbourne CBD, where 20+ board-registered dental specialists provide advanced treatment. Your Core Dental dentist coordinates the referral, and your records are shared securely within the group.\n\nCollins Street Specialist Centre - Phone: (03) 9650 2726\n\n## Frequently Asked Questions\n\n**When should wisdom teeth be removed?**\nNot all wisdom teeth need to be removed. Removal is recommended when they are impacted, causing pain or infection, damaging neighbouring teeth, or showing signs of decay or cyst formation. A thorough assessment determines whether removal is needed in your specific case.\n\n**Is wisdom tooth removal painful?**\nIn-chair removal is performed under local anaesthetic and should not be painful during the procedure. Post-operative soreness for a few days is normal and managed with prescribed pain relief. Complex surgical cases involve sedation or general anaesthetic.\n\n**How long is recovery?**\nSimple in-chair removal: most patients return to normal activity the next day. Complex surgical removal: typically 3 to 7 days of recovery, with some swelling and tenderness. Full healing takes several weeks.\n\n**Will I need time off work?**\nFor simple removal, most patients can return to office work the following day. For surgical removal under general anaesthetic, we recommend 2 to 3 days recovery depending on complexity.\n\n## About Core Dental Glenferrie\n\nFully renovated 3-surgery practice on Hawthorn's prominent Glenferrie Road shopping strip.
